windows - 如何在cygwin中执行shell脚本?

标签 windows shell cygwin

<分区>

name.sh 已经保存在C:\Documents and Settings\user,我输入sh name.sh

sh: testing.sh: 没有那个文件或目录

我们将不胜感激!

最佳答案

您只需键入 ./name.sh 即可运行您的脚本。

如果您的当前目录不在您的 $PATH 中,添加 ./ 告诉 shell 到那里查找。

另一种可能是您当前不在正确的目录中。如果 pwd 的结果显示您不在 C:\Documents and Settings\user 中,那么您需要 cd 到该目录,或将脚本移动到您所在的任何目录。

关于windows - 如何在cygwin中执行shell脚本?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5335262/

相关文章:

asp.net - 使用asp.net从windows服务器连接到Red hat linux上的oracle 11g

windows - 批处理文件: List all folders in current directory with number/counter

c - getchar() 和 enter 按钮了解它是如何工作的

c - cygwin 中混合 C/FORTRAN 程序的共享内存处理

c - Cygwin 上没有 sys/sendfile.h?

svn - 找不到 cygwin setup.exe 文件?

c++ - 如何在最小化窗口后最大化它

R:将文本字符串转换为命令

bash - 如何在posix环境中运行bash shell脚本?

linux - 在不使用 grep -w 的情况下在 QNX 中查找完全匹配项